Midtown Equities signs $40M refi loan with M&T Bank for office building in Brooklyn Heights
Midtown Equities through the entity 205 Montague LLC as borrower signed a refi loan with lender M&T Bank through the entity Manufacturers And Traders Trust Company valued at $40 million for the office building (O5) at 205 Montague Street in Brooklyn Heights, Brooklyn.
The deal closed on June 30, 2020 and was recorded on July 9, 2021.
The property has 76,041 square feet of built space and 116,462 square feet of additional air rights for a total buildable of 192,500 square feet according to PincusCo analysis of city data. The loan price per built square foot is $526 and the price per buildable square foot is $207 per the PincusCo analysis.
The signatory for Midtown Equities was Jack Cayre.
